In a rare move, heritage fragrance brand Jo Malone London has appointed an ambassador and tapped London actor Tom Hardy to front one of its scents.

Tom is best known for his acting in shows like Peaky Blinders and movies like The Revenant opposite Leo Di Caprio, and Legend where he played both Kray brothers, Reggie and Ronnie.

The collaboration between Tom Hardy and the brand that brought us Lime, Basil & Mandarin is a little more than just a contract between two parties, Tom was involved in the creative campaign surrounding the announcement. Tom's ad-man father Chips Hardy and acclaimed director Edward Berger came together to shoot a 60-second ad for the Cypress & Grapevine Cologne Intense, using the scents, scenery and atmosphere of London at night to explain the fragrance.

In a statement, Tom Hardy explains their thought process 'During the conception stage, we were intrigued by the challenge of visualising a fragrance. It was exciting trying to understand how flows, how it takes to the air, how it takes to the senses, how it can impact us. How do you make a scent visible on screen? It was all part of the game for us. You almost want to smell the advert. When thinking about this idea of scent, both my father and I landed on this notion of ‘there’s something in the air’. This line was actually the starting point of the creative.'

As for the scent Tom Hardy is the face of, it is a unisex scent but there is a masculine feel to this. For starters, it's woody with mossy and spicy facets, and it sounds as though it would linger long on the skin.

The dark glass bottles of Jo Malone London's Cologne Intense indicate the scents the brand creates with perfume notes from around the globe. The clear glass Cologne bottles primarily are lighter in concentration and are based on British flowers, plants and extracts. So, what does Tom Hardy think about the scent he's the face of?
